Nigeria's New Tax Laws Effective Jan 1, 2026 Amid CBN's $51.04bn Reserves Projection

Bola Tinubu announced the implementation of new tax regulations starting January 1, 2026, despite opposition from political parties like the PDP. The CBN forecasts a boost in external reserves to $51.04 billion in 2026, with a projected GDP growth of 4.49%.
The tax reform aims to support the country's fiscal foundation and drive economic growth, not solely increase government revenue. Chairman Taiwo Oyedele emphasized the need for Nigerian universities to play a key role in the successful implementation of the tax reform act.
